The West Suffolk Council met on Tuesday 12 May 2026 to formally commence the review of its Local Plan. Councillors approved the timetable, notice to commence, and scoping consultation for the preparation of a new West Suffolk Local Plan, which is required due to recent changes in national planning legislation.

West Suffolk Local Plan Timetable, Notice to Commence and Scoping Consultation

The council formally approved the commencement of the preparation of a new West Suffolk Local Plan, which is scheduled to begin in June 2026. This decision was made in response to updated national planning regulations, specifically the Levelling Up and Regeneration Act 2023 and the Town and Country Planning (Local Planning) (England) Regulations 2026, which mandate a review of local plans within a 30-month timeframe.

Councillor Frank Stennett, Cabinet Member for Planning, moved the motion, explaining that the council's current Local Plan, adopted in July 2025, needs to be reviewed because its housing requirement is less than 80% of the government's latest assessment of housing need for West Suffolk. The adopted plan requires 765 homes per annum, while the government's assessment indicates a need for 1,194 homes per annum.

The approved timetable sets out key steps for preparing the new Local Plan, including milestones and consultation stages, over a 30-month period. This timetable will be a live document subject to regular review. A formal notice to commence local plan making will be published, marking the official start of the process. Additionally, a scoping consultation will be undertaken to gather feedback on how the council will engage with the public and what the new Local Plan should contain. This is a high-level consultation and does not present policy or site options.

Councillor Julia Wakelam seconded the motion, acknowledging the necessity of producing a new local plan despite the extended housing requirements.

Councillor Nick Clarke expressed his disappointment with the government's changes, stating, for it to be returned by somebody who just believes that they know better than us I think it's just wrong. It's putting us back. He argued that localism should involve working with local communities to determine housing needs.

Councillor Cliff Waterman, Leader of the Council, clarified that the current Local Plan remains in force until the new one is adopted and advised against engaging in political debate related to national issues.

The council voted to approve the motion, with all councillors in favour, no against, and no abstentions. Delegated authority was given to the Head of Planning, in consultation with the Portfolio Holder for Planning, to agree and publish the local plan timetable and to finalise and agree the Local Plan Scoping Consultation.

The new plan making regulations require the council to publish a formal notice of intention to commence local plan preparation by June 2026, alongside the local plan timetable. This notice will inform communities and stakeholders about when and how they can participate in the process. The scoping consultation, also to be published in June 2026, will seek feedback on the content of the Local Plan and the engagement strategy.

The report highlighted that failing to progress a new local plan would contravene the Local Plan Making Regulations 2026, potentially leading to intervention by the Secretary of State and an increased risk of speculative development. The council has applied for funding from the Ministry of Housing, Communities and Local Government (MHCLG) to support the preparation of the Local Plan. The financial implications are covered by the council's budget, with an application for £120,000 in funding anticipated to be decided in March 2026. The preparation of the new Local Plan is expected to establish a revised suite of policies that will supersede the adopted West Suffolk Local Plan 2041.

The proposed Local Plan timetable includes key stages such as Gateway 1 (Self-Assessment and Readiness) in October 2026, Gateway 2 (Inspector's assessment of soundness) in September 2027, and Gateway 3 (Final assessment before submission) in September 2028. The examination of the Local Plan is scheduled from October 2028 to March 2029, with adoption anticipated in May 2029. The council has also declared an environment and climate change emergency, and the preparation of a new local plan is seen as significant for ensuring policies relating to climate change, the environment, and biodiversity remain up to date.
